Frequently Asked Questions

My Ecobee thermostat is showing an E4 alert. What does that mean here?

An Ecobee E4 alert indicates the thermostat is not detecting a call for cooling or heating from your HVAC system. In Lahaina, this commonly points to a safety lockout on the outdoor unit due to a fault, such as a pressure switch triggered by refrigerant loss from coil corrosion. It signals the need for a professional diagnosis to prevent a complete system failure, especially before the hotter months.

Can my existing ducts handle a better filter for vog and wildfire smoke?

Your galvanized sheet metal ductwork with external wrap is generally robust and can often support a MERV-13 filter, which is critical for capturing wildfire PM2.5 and March pollen peaks. The constraint is typically the older air handler's blower motor. A technician must measure the system's static pressure before and after filter installation to ensure the added resistance doesn't restrict airflow and cause the coil to freeze.

I use electric heat. Should I switch to a heat pump for our mild winters?

Yes, a heat pump is the definitive upgrade for electric heat in Lahaina. Even with mild winter lows, a heat pump delivers heat at 300-400% efficiency compared to the 100% of electric resistance strips. To maximize savings, use a programmable thermostat to avoid supplemental heat use during the utility peak hours of 5 PM to 9 PM, when rates are highest.

It gets hotter than 88 degrees here. Is my AC undersized?

The 88°F design temperature is an engineering standard for sizing, representing a temperature the system should maintain. Lahaina regularly exceeds this, so a properly sized unit will run continuously on the hottest days, which is normal and efficient. Modern systems using R-454B refrigerant maintain better capacity and efficiency at these elevated temperatures compared to older R-410A units, reducing the performance gap on peak days.

What are the permit and safety rules for a new A2L refrigerant system?

All new installations using R-454B, an A2L mildly flammable refrigerant, require a permit from the County of Maui Department of Public Works. The 2026 codes mandate specific safety protocols, including leak detection systems, updated service port designs, and clear equipment labeling. Only EPA Section 608 certified technicians with A2L-specific training can legally handle the refrigerant charge and final commissioning of the system.

My Lahaina unit is from the 80s. Is that why it's struggling?

A system from the 1980s is roughly 45 years old, which is well beyond its expected service life. In Lahaina, the primary failure mode for units this age is salt-air induced coil corrosion. The constant marine environment accelerates aluminum fin decay and copper tube pitting, leading to refrigerant leaks and a severe loss of efficiency. Continuing to repair a corroded, outdated system is often less cost-effective than a planned replacement.

What does the new 14.3 SEER2 minimum mean for my electric bill?

The 14.3 SEER2 federal minimum for 2026 represents a significant efficiency jump from older units. With Lahaina's average electric rate of $0.44 per kWh, upgrading from a sub-10 SEER system to a modern 18+ SEER2 heat pump can cut cooling costs substantially. The active Inflation Reduction Act rebate, with an $8,000 cap, directly offsets the higher upfront cost of these ultra-efficient systems, improving the payback period.
